## Order Cutoff

Millbarrow Bakehouse locks custom orders at 14:00, two days before pickup. No exceptions without shift-lead sign-off. The Ovenline dashboard greys out locked dates automatically — if it doesn't, stop taking orders and flag it. Never promise a customer an override; promise a callback instead. Same rule applies to wholesale and walk-in requests. For cutoff disputes or dashboard glitches, contact the orders desk.

escalation mailbox, bagef-bagag: oliax.drumir.jorath@crelvolabs.test

Title: Stridepoint chip reader accepts replayed tag reads. Reader firmware does not validate sequence counters, so a captured read can be replayed to log a false split at any mat. Affects all Kestrelgate-series mats. Security review requested before the Harborview race deployment. Mitigation draft attached. Replay proof-of-concept was captured against the firmware build noted below.

build token for kaweg-tagag: htk6_c63a6b

Handing over Quellbox, the on-call alert deduplicator, to the support rotation. It groups duplicate alerts within a sliding window and suppresses repeats. If alerts seem missing, check the suppression counters first — it's usually the dedup window, not the upstream. Restarting clears in-memory groups, so expect a brief duplicate burst afterward. The service currently runs with the configuration values below.

service settings:
[giliel]
team = belix
access_code = ac_f3dc33
owner = praix.feneth
host = giliel.novacstack.internal
port = 5000
peer = rusix.plorvagrid.internal
salt = 142ac862
pin = 5047